Compartilhar via


Configurar seu dispositivo para ativar o toque

Em alguns cenários, você deseja que a tela do dispositivo seja desativada enquanto não estiver em uso e ative rapidamente quando um usuário tocar na tela sensível ao toque. Este documento descreve como configurar seu dispositivo para alcançar esse cenário.

Definindo um tempo limite ocioso de vídeo

Você pode configurar a tela para desativar após um período de inatividade definindo um tempo limite ocioso de vídeo. Quando o usuário não tiver interagido com o dispositivo por um período de tempo especificado, a tela será desativada. Isso permitirá que o dispositivo insira um estado de baixa potência desligando os componentes relacionados à exibição.

powercfg.exe /setacvalueindex SCHEME_CURRENT SUB_VIDEO VIDEOIDLE 10
powercfg.exe /setdcvalueindex SCHEME_CURRENT SUB_VIDEO VIDEOIDLE 10
powercfg.exe /setactive SCHEME_CURRENT

Para obter mais informações, consulte Exibir tempo limite ocioso e Exibir, suspender e hibernar temporizadores ociosos.

Desabilitando o modo de espera moderno

Em sistemas AoAC (que incluem todos os sistemas ARM), o sistema entrará automaticamente em espera moderno quando a exibição for desligada. Quando um sistema está em espera moderno, ele só pode ser acordado por determinadas entradas. Esta não é uma lista completa, mas essas entradas incluem pressionar o botão de energia ou receber entrada do mouse. Tocar na tela não ativará o dispositivo do modo de espera moderno. Se quiser que seu dispositivo Windows 10 IoT Core seja ativado por toque, você precisará configurar o dispositivo para não entrar em espera moderno. Para desabilitar o modo de espera moderno, defina a seguinte chave do Registro e reinicialize.

reg add HKLM\System\CurrentControlSet\Control\Power /v PlatformAoAcOverride /t REG_DWORD /d 0

Desabilitar o modo de espera moderno pode afetar o consumo de energia quando o sistema está ocioso. Você deve medir o consumo de energia do sistema com o modo de espera moderno habilitado e desabilitado antes de tomar a decisão de desabilitar o modo de espera moderno.

O modo de espera moderno é um mecanismo de software que tenta acalmar a atividade do sistema o máximo possível, permitindo assim que o hardware entre em um estado de baixa potência. Em teoria, um dispositivo suficientemente silencioso com o modo de espera moderno desabilitado pode atingir o mesmo baixo consumo de energia que um dispositivo em espera moderno, dependendo de como você configurou os serviços do sistema operacional e os recursos do SoC. Por exemplo, configurações estáticas muito silenciosas, conforme descrito aqui, foram enviadas com o QC 410c e Windows 10 IoT Core. É importante minimizar a atividade em segundo plano, incluindo temporizadores de software e tarefas periódicas, se o modo de espera moderno estiver desabilitado.